oss对象存储什么意思,深入解析OSS对象存储原理与应用
- 综合资讯
- 2025-03-31 11:44:04
- 3

OSS对象存储即云对象存储服务,是一种基于互联网的存储服务,将数据以对象形式存储,原理上,它通过唯一标识符(键)来管理数据,支持多种数据类型,应用广泛,包括图片、视频、...
OSS对象存储即云对象存储服务,是一种基于互联网的存储服务,将数据以对象形式存储,原理上,它通过唯一标识符(键)来管理数据,支持多种数据类型,应用广泛,包括图片、视频、文档等存储,支持大规模数据存储、高并发访问和跨地域复制等功能。
随着互联网的飞速发展,数据量呈爆炸式增长,传统的存储方式已经无法满足海量数据的存储需求,对象存储(Object Storage)作为一种新型的存储技术,以其高效、可靠、可扩展的特点,逐渐成为大数据、云计算等领域的重要存储解决方案,本文将深入解析OSS对象存储的原理与应用,帮助读者全面了解这一技术。
OSS对象存储概述
什么是OSS对象存储?
OSS(Object Storage Service)即对象存储服务,是一种基于互联网的分布式存储系统,通过将数据以对象的形式存储,实现了海量数据的低成本、高可靠、易扩展的存储,在OSS中,每个数据块被封装成一个对象,对象由元数据、用户数据和存储路径三部分组成。
OSS对象存储的特点
图片来源于网络,如有侵权联系删除
(1)高可靠性:OSS采用分布式存储架构,数据分散存储在多个节点上,即使某个节点发生故障,也不会影响数据的完整性。
(2)可扩展性:OSS支持无限扩展,可以根据需求动态调整存储空间。
(3)低成本:OSS采用通用硬件,降低了存储成本。
(4)易用性:OSS提供简单易用的API接口,方便用户进行数据存储、访问和管理。
OSS对象存储原理
数据存储流程
(1)用户将数据上传至OSS,数据首先经过编码、压缩等处理,以提高存储效率和降低带宽消耗。
(2)上传的数据被分割成多个数据块,每个数据块包含用户数据和元数据。
(3)数据块经过加密,以确保数据传输过程中的安全性。
(4)数据块被发送至OSS的多个节点进行存储,每个节点存储部分数据块。
(5)数据块存储完成后,OSS返回一个对象标识符(Object ID),用于后续访问。
数据访问流程
(1)用户通过API接口发送访问请求,包含对象标识符和访问权限等信息。
图片来源于网络,如有侵权联系删除
(2)OSS根据对象标识符,从多个节点中检索到对应的数据块。
(3)数据块在传输过程中进行解密、解码等处理。
(4)用户获取到完整的数据,完成访问操作。
数据备份与恢复
(1)数据备份:OSS采用多副本存储策略,将数据块复制到多个节点,以确保数据可靠性。
(2)数据恢复:当某个节点发生故障时,OSS会自动从其他节点中恢复数据,保证数据完整性。
OSS对象存储应用场景
-
大数据存储:OSS适用于大规模数据的存储,如互联网日志、图片、视频等。
-
云计算平台:OSS可以作为云计算平台的数据存储解决方案,为用户提供高效、可靠的存储服务。
-
互联网企业:OSS适用于互联网企业的数据存储需求,如电商、游戏、视频网站等。
-
物联网:OSS可以为物联网设备提供数据存储服务,实现海量数据的低成本、高可靠存储。
OSS对象存储作为一种新兴的存储技术,具有高效、可靠、可扩展等优势,广泛应用于大数据、云计算等领域,本文深入解析了OSS对象存储的原理与应用,旨在帮助读者全面了解这一技术,随着互联网的不断发展,OSS对象存储将在更多领域发挥重要作用。
本文链接:https://www.zhitaoyun.cn/1957559.html
发表评论